Full Job Description

  • Identify and manage the risks to the client through the equipment on site, including updating drawings, identifying critical spares, improving performance of machinery, improving and implementing the preventative maintenance program


  • Using new equipment and technologies to maintain a working production environment liaising with the client on any requests for certain machinery PPM's


  • Fault finding on all types of Machinery


  • Support others in the department in relation to Health and Safety


  • Provide Electrical and Mechanical expertise to the Maintenance Department working on Heavy Industrial Machines and Overhead Cranes


  • Write and follow Risk Assessments and be available to question any issues which arise from them safely and accurately


  • Completion of the required documentation as specified with the requirements of all rules and legislation


  • Work on Three Phase Systems with Voltages up to 440V


  • Working on Motors, Gearboxes, Valves encompassing Hydraulic, Pneumatic and Electrical Systems


  • Use Mobile Devices to accurately project and complete any works from the CAFM Maintenance System


  • Use of emailing / calendars to plan your daily work requirements so that all tasks are completed effortlessly and efficiently.


  • Liaise with onsite Site Services to manage any Building Services related issues, responding confidently and accurately as required


  • To be the responsible person when required for the department and deputise the Shift Leader during annual leave or sickness


  • To work overtime as and when the business requires, this may include nights and weekends to which notice may not always be given


  • Perform adhoc duties as and when required
